Does Hard Water from Lake Ontario Area Affect Tankless Water Heater Performance?

Does hard water from the Lake Ontario area affect tankless water heater performance? Yes — and more significantly than most homeowners realize. Water in the Hamilton and broader Lake Ontario region typically measures around 120 to 140 mg/L of calcium carbonate, placing it in the moderately hard range. While that may sound manageable, the way tankless water heaters work makes them especially vulnerable to the mineral buildup that hard water leaves behind.

Here is a quick summary of how Lake Ontario area hard water impacts tankless water heaters:

  • Efficiency loss: Scale as thin as 1/16 of an inch can reduce heating efficiency by up to 12%
  • Higher energy bills: Just 2 mm of scale can add measurably to your annual energy costs
  • Reduced lifespan: Without regular maintenance, a tankless unit that should last 15 to 20 years may fail in 8 to 10 years
  • Flow rate problems: Mineral deposits narrow the heat exchanger passages, reducing hot water pressure
  • Temperature fluctuations: Scale-coated sensors and passages cause inconsistent water temperature
  • Warranty risk: Most manufacturers exclude scale damage from warranty coverage without documented maintenance

Unlike traditional tank-style heaters, tankless units heat water on demand using intense, concentrated heat. This flash-heating process causes dissolved calcium and magnesium to precipitate out of the water almost instantly, forming hard, rock-like scale deposits directly on the heat exchanger walls. Over time, that buildup quietly chips away at performance — and most homeowners never notice until they are already dealing with rising energy bills, cold showers, or an unexpected repair.

Understanding Water Hardness in the Lake Ontario Region

To understand how water quality affects your home, we must first look at what water hardness actually is. Water hardness is determined by the concentration of dissolved minerals, primarily calcium carbonate ($CaCO_3$) and magnesium. These minerals are measured in either milligrams per litre (mg/L), parts per million (ppm), or grains per gallon (gpg).

According to water quality standards:

  • Soft Water: Below 60 mg/L (less than 3.5 gpg)
  • Moderately Hard Water: 60 to 120 mg/L (3.5 to 7.0 gpg)
  • Hard Water: 120 to 180 mg/L (7.0 to 10.5 gpg)
  • Very Hard Water: Over 180 mg/L (over 10.5 gpg)

The source of your municipal water plays a massive role in its mineral profile. Surface water sources, like Lake Ontario, tend to have consistent, moderate hardness. Municipalities that rely on groundwater (aquifers) or a blend of groundwater and river water often experience much higher mineral concentrations because the water has spent years filtering through underground limestone deposits.

In our Southern Ontario service areas, water hardness varies significantly:

Location Typical Sourcing Hardness Level (mg/L) Classification
Hamilton / Hannon / Stoney Creek Lake Ontario (Surface) 120 – 140 Moderately Hard to Hard
Burlington / Oakville Lake Ontario (Surface) 120 – 130 Moderately Hard
Guelph Groundwater Wells 300 – 400+ Very Hard
Kitchener / Waterloo Groundwater & Grand River 300 – 500+ Extremely Hard
Brantford Grand River 180 – 310 Very Hard

Does Hard Water from Lake Ontario Area Affect Tankless Water Heater Performance?

Yes, it absolutely does. To understand why, we have to look at the internal components of a tankless system. Traditional tank heaters store dozens of gallons of water and heat it slowly. Tankless units, on the other hand, are engineered with compact, highly efficient copper or stainless steel heat exchangers. These heat exchangers feature incredibly narrow water passages designed to maximize contact with the burner’s heat.

When hard water enters these tight spaces, the dissolved calcium and magnesium react to the high temperatures. This heat forces the minerals to crystallize and precipitate out of solution, clinging to the metallic walls of the heat exchanger. This process is known as mineral scaling.

This mineral crust acts as an unwanted layer of thermal insulation. Because calcium scale is a terrible conductor of heat, the burner must run hotter and longer to transfer the same amount of heat to the water. This results in:

  1. Efficiency Loss: The system consumes more fuel to achieve the target temperature.
  2. Flow Rate Reduction: As the scale layer thickens, it physically narrows the water passages, restricting the volume of hot water that can pass through your fixtures.
  3. Pinhole Leaks and Metal Fatigue: The localized overheating of the heat exchanger metal causes thermal stress, eventually leading to cracks and leaks.

How Does Hard Water from Lake Ontario Area Affect Tankless Water Heater Performance Over Time?

The chemical reaction that causes scaling accelerates as water temperatures rise. When your tankless unit “flash-heats” cold water to your desired temperature, the sudden thermal jump causes immediate mineral precipitation.

In the first few months, a microscopic film of scale forms. By the end of year one in a typical Hamilton home, this film can grow into a measurable layer. Research from the Water Quality Association shows that a scale buildup of just 1/16 inch (approximately 1.5 mm) on a heat exchanger can reduce operating efficiency by up to 12%. If left unaddressed for several years, a 2 mm layer of scale can add significant waste to your annual energy bills.

Without regular maintenance in hard water regions, the typical 15 to 20-year lifespan of a high-quality tankless unit can easily be cut in half, dropping to just 8 to 10 years. Troubleshooting: Does Hard Water from Lake Ontario Area Affect Tankless Water Heater Performance?

How do you know if minerals are currently clogging your system? Keep an eye out for these common warning signs:

  • The “Cold Water Sandwich” Effect: If your shower fluctuates from hot to cold and back to hot, scale may be insulating the internal temperature sensors, preventing them from reading water temperature accurately.
  • Kettling and Popping Noises: If you hear deep rumbling or popping sounds when the unit fires up, it is the sound of water trapped beneath scale deposits rapidly boiling into steam.
  • Error Codes: Modern tankless units will display specific error codes (often related to combustion, venting, or flame failure, such as E030 or LC) when the heat exchanger overheats.
  • Drop in Hot Water Pressure: If your cold water pressure is perfectly fine but your hot water has slowed to a trickle, scale has narrowed the heat exchanger passages.

Comparing Gas vs. Electric Tankless Units in Hard Water

When choosing a tankless water heater, homeowners must decide between natural gas (or propane) and electric models. This choice becomes even more critical in regions with cold winters and hard water.

Gas tankless heaters utilize a burner to heat a copper or stainless steel heat exchanger. While scale certainly forms inside these units, the heat is distributed across a larger surface area. Additionally, gas units boast a much higher heating capacity, making them the preferred choice for handling Southern Ontario’s chilly winter groundwater temperatures.

Electric tankless units rely on high-powered electric heating elements immersed directly in the water flow. Because these elements must reach incredibly high temperatures to heat water instantly, they attract mineral scale like a magnet. This highly concentrated heat causes rapid, thick scale accumulation on the elements. As the scale builds up, it insulates the elements, causing them to overheat internally and burn out prematurely.

For most homes in our service areas, gas tankless systems are highly recommended over whole-home electric models due to their superior flow rates and better resilience against hard water. 1. Regular Descaling (The Vinegar Flush)

To keep the heat exchanger clean, tankless water heaters in the Lake Ontario area should be flushed and descaled at least once every 12 months. In areas with higher water hardness (like Guelph, Brantford, or Kitchener), or for households with very high hot water usage, a 6-month maintenance interval is highly recommended.

A professional descaling service involves:

  • Isolating the water heater from your home’s plumbing using service valves.
  • Connecting a submersible pump and hoses to the unit’s service ports.
  • Circulating a food-grade descaling solution or undiluted white vinegar through the heat exchanger for 60 to 90 minutes to dissolve calcium carbonate deposits.
  • Flushing the system with clean water.
  • Cleaning the cold-water inlet filter screen to remove trapped sediment.

2. Water Softeners and Scale Inhibitors

While regular flushing removes existing scale, installing a water treatment system prevents scale from forming in the first place.

  • Ion-Exchange Water Softeners: These systems replace calcium and magnesium ions with sodium ions. A water softener virtually eliminates scale formation, extending the life of your water heater, protecting your plumbing, and reducing soap usage.
  • Scale Inhibitors: If a water softener is not feasible, an inline scale inhibitor cartridge can be installed on the cold water line leading directly to the tankless unit. These systems use polyphosphates to sequester mineral ions, preventing them from bonding to metal surfaces when heated.

Frequently Asked Questions about Ontario Water Quality

What is the typical water hardness level in the Lake Ontario region?

Water sourced directly from Lake Ontario—which supplies Hamilton, Burlington, Oakville, and parts of Stoney Creek—typically ranges between 120 and 140 mg/L (7 to 8 grains per gallon). This is classified as moderately hard to hard. While it is much softer than the groundwater-heavy regions of Kitchener-Waterloo or Guelph (which frequently exceed 300 to 400 mg/L), it is still hard enough to cause steady mineral scaling over time if the system is not regularly maintained.

Does hard water scale void a tankless water heater warranty?

Yes. Almost every major tankless water heater manufacturer (including Rinnai, Navien, and Noritz) explicitly states in their warranty terms that damage caused by mineral scale buildup is not covered. If your heat exchanger cracks or fails due to scale insulation, you will be responsible for the replacement. Keeping documented, professional maintenance records is your insurance policy to keep your manufacturer’s warranty fully intact.

How often should I descale my tankless water heater in Hamilton?

For most homes in Hamilton, an annual descale (every 12 months) is sufficient to keep scale at bay. However, if you have a large family with high daily hot water demand, or if you live in a nearby community that relies on harder groundwater, you should shorten this interval to every 6 months.
